linux 中逻辑与&& 和 逻辑或 ||

2022/3/30 7:20:03

本文主要是介绍linux 中逻辑与&& 和 逻辑或 ||,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

 

1、逻辑与&&: 在前面语句执行成功时才执行后面的语句

[root@rhelpc1 test]# ls
a.txt
[root@rhelpc1 test]# wc -l a.txt
0 a.txt
[root@rhelpc1 test]# wc -l a.txt && echo OK     ## 逻辑与&&前面语句执行成功,则执行后面的语句
0 a.txt
OK
[root@rhelpc1 test]# ls
a.txt
[root@rhelpc1 test]# wc -l b.txt && echo OK     ## 逻辑与&&前面语句没有执行成功,则不执行后面的语句
wc: b.txt: No such file or directory

 

2、逻辑或:前面语句执行失败则执行后面的语句。

[root@rhelpc1 test]# ls
a.txt
[root@rhelpc1 test]# wc -l b.txt || echo OK      ## b.txt不存在,表示前面语句执行失败,则执行后面的语句
wc: b.txt: No such file or directory
OK
[root@rhelpc1 test]# ls
a.txt
[root@rhelpc1 test]# wc -l a.txt || echo OK      ## 前面语句执行成功,不执行后面的语句
0 a.txt

 



这篇关于linux 中逻辑与&& 和 逻辑或 ||的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!


扫一扫关注最新编程教程